Как и где правильно хранить пару ключей RSA в микросервисах Spring приложений?
У меня допустим есть некий UserService который выступает в роли авторизационного сервера(выдает JWT токен) в нем же есть и точки защищенные и собственно он же и ресурс сервер но думаю это не важно в контексте вопроса.
Если потребуется масштабирование и будет создано несколько инстанций этого сервиса и тогда необходимо, чтобы пара ключей была общая для всех запущенных инстанций, иначе токены подписаны будут разными ключами и проверка в других сервисах будет зависеть от того к какому сервису они будут обращаться.
Так вот где лучше хранить файлы с ключами, если сервисы запускаются в докере, чтобы они были доступны и общими для каждого запущенного сервиса?